OUT-OF-TOWN malls were bursting yesterday as people rushed to complete their Christmas shopping.

At Sheraton Centre, Abed’s, technology store iShop and toy stores appeared to be doing best of all.

“We are running specials for the 12 days of Christmas, so people are getting their iPads, such as the new Air 2, the Mini 4 and the Pro; iPods and iPhones like the 5S, 6 and 6S,” said iShop’s marketing assistant Lee Springer.

He said technology was taking over from items such as watches and jewellery and cost was no object.
